Description
Technical field
The utility model relates to a kind of construction machinery and equipment, particularly relates to the smooth machinery of a kind of bulk material of walking on train side board.
Background technology
According to the provisions of the relevant regulations issued by the State, while using train transportation bulk material, must carry out the surface of transported bulk material smoothly, make its maintenance level substantially.Under existing bulk handling technique, no matter be to adopt entrucking building, loader or tip lorry carries out bulk goods car loading operation, all at interior, form the pointed shape stockpile with certain altitude unavoidably.At present, the many employings in harbour are manually smooth, or adopt excavating machine to carry out smooth operation to bulk material.These two kinds flat material modes, all exist the shortcoming that efficiency is low, cost is high, and wherein manually flat material also has certain potential safety hazard.
The flat material of existing train bulk goods mechanical type is few, and all comes with some shortcomings.For example, as the patent of invention elevated rail line high-efficiency spiral of the Yang Zhong system (patent No.: 2012105342256) of closing a position, using the support as Ping Liao mechanism of the door frame fixed, flat material machine complete machine is fixed, flat material scope of work is limited, need to utilize the equipment such as trailer car pusher by the extremely flat material machine of train traction below, can carry out operation; Simultaneously, spiral pusher mechanism adopts two sections of reverse screw axles to become " one " to arrange, can utilize the rotating of screw shaft to realize the two-way passing of material, but, consider the accumulation of bulk material in railway carriage mainly present in the middle of low symmetrical in high both sides, screw shaft segmentation is not very necessary.In existing flat material machinery, also have and adopt rack-and-gear lifting mechanism and multi-section sleeve lifting mechanism, these two kinds of lifting mechanisms all exist the problem that deadweight is larger.Meanwhile, multi-section sleeve manufacture in multi-section sleeve lifting mechanism, installation more complicated, sleeve junction stressing conditions is poor, and needs extra hydraulic drive system drives.

The specific embodiment
Below in conjunction with embodiment and accompanying drawing, the utility model is described further:
The utility model structure as shown in Figure 1, Figure 2, Figure 3, Figure 4, comprising: helical material mechanism 1, rocking arm lift system 2, traveling gear 3, anti-deflection device 4, diesel powerplant 5, electrical control gear 6.
As shown in Figure 5, Figure 6, helical material mechanism comprises screw shaft 7, scraper plate 8, reducing motor 9, the first sprocket wheel chain gearing 10.On screw shaft 7, be welded with the twin-feed spiral blade of two sections of different rotation directions, during work, screw shaft 7 inserts material, under the combined action of scraper plate 8, forms an enclosure space below screw shaft 7, scraper plate 8 and screw shaft 7 between material.Reducing motor 9 drives screw shaft 7 to rotate along fixed-direction by sprocket wheel chain gearing 10.Now, the material between the helicallobe that two sections of rotation directions are contrary is pushed to both sides, compartment along box width direction in enclosure space.Under the current bulk goods entrucking technique in harbour, the low form in high both sides in the middle of the accumulation of bulk material in compartment mainly presents, therefore, is exactly in fact more material in the middle of compartment to be pushed to the process on both sides, compartment to the flat material process of bulk material in compartment.In the middle of compartment, pile up higher bulk material under the effect of screw shaft 7, constantly be pushed to both sides, compartment, in the middle of making compartment, too high material face reduces, simultaneously, when material movement is during to material face lower, the material between helicallobe falls naturally, makes to raise near the material plane on both sides, compartment, finally realize in compartment bulk material highly equal in box width direction, equate with screw shaft 7 bottom height.
As shown in Figure 7, rocking arm lift system 2 comprises rocking arm 11, electric pushrod 12, rocking arm hinged-support 13, electric pushrod bearing 14.One end of rocking arm lift system 2 and rocking arm hinged-support 13 are hinged, and rocking arm hinged-support 13 is welded on the crossbeam 18 of traveling gear 3.1 integral installation of helical material mechanism is on rocking arm 11.Rocking arm lift system 2 be take electric pushrod 12 as driving, and electric pushrod 12 is connected with crossbeam 18 by electric pushrod bearing 14.During work, by the fore and aft motion of electric pushrod 12, control rocking arm 11 and rotate along cw, conter clockwise both direction, thus the face height of adjustment helical material mechanism 1.Different types of bulk material has different bulk densities, and therefore, equiponderant different bulk materials are after entrucking, and its material face height is different.In order to adapt to the flat material demand of different material face height bulk material, need to utilize the working face of 2 pairs of helical material mechanisms 1 of rocking arm lift system to adjust.Therefore meanwhile, because helical material mechanism 1 need to stretch into interior, put down material operation, when flat material machine is crossed over compartment, also need to use rocking arm lift system 2 that helical material mechanism 1 integral body is mentioned at every turn, to guarantee that flat material machine can cross over compartment smoothly.
As shown in Figure 8, Figure 9, the radical function of traveling gear 3 is to allow flat material machine realize move on train side board, and completes the action of crossing over compartment, to reach the object of the bulk material in permutation railway carriage being put down to material operation.Traveling gear 3 comprises running wheel 15, across case auxiliary wheel 16, vehicle frame 17, crossbeam 18, platform 19, walking reducing motor 20, sprocket wheel chain gearing 21.Four pairs of groundwork mechanisms that running wheel 15 is traveling geaies 3, reducing motor 20 drives whole running wheels 15 by sprocket wheel chain gearing 21 simultaneously, make traveling gear 3 all running wheels 15 when work be driving wheel, and there is identical speed.According to actual conditions, traveling gear 3, when crossing over railway carriage, need to be crossed over groove that width is 650mm and the height of wagon of the highest 100mm is poor.Running wheel 15 arrangements as shown in Figure 7, can guarantee when crossing over compartment, to have all the time not unsettled driving wheel, and complete machine there will not be the height change of center of gravity while crossing over compartment.When there is the poor compartment of certain altitude in leap, across case auxiliary wheel 16, can play buffering and reduce the effect across case resistance, guarantee that flat material machine completes smoothly across case.
As shown in figure 10, anti-deflection device 4 comprise that level anti-biasly takes turns 22, anti-bias spring 23, support 24.Traveling gear 3 is in when work, and wandering off may appear in asymmetric due to the effect of external force or self, and the Main Function of anti-deflection device 4 prevents that traveling gear 3 from wandering off exactly.The level of rubber system is anti-bias take turns 22 and train side board between be reserved with certain gap, flat material machine still can pass through smoothly when guaranteeing that railway carriage exists certain drum type distortion.When wandering off appears in traveling gear 3, level is anti-bias takes turns 23 meetings and side board contacts side surfaces, and makes anti-bias spring 23 compressed.Anti-bias spring 23 has certain pre compressed magnitude, further when compressed when it, can produce certain Hui Zhengli, and flat material machine can be advanced along car length direction.Whole anti-deflection device 4 links with vehicle frame 17 by support 24.
Diesel powerplant 5 provides electric energy for complete machine.Because the utility model need to be grown along train the movement of distance, if take harbour distribution network as complete machine power supply, need the cable grown, thus in the utility model, adopt diesel powerplant 5 power supplies, to adapt to the field condition at different harbours.Diesel powerplant can provide the industrial alternating current of 380V, for Ping Liaojige mechanism.Electrical control gear 6 provides electrical control for flat material machine, and in order to improve the comformability of flat material machine, helical material mechanism 1, rocking arm lift system 2, traveling gear 3 all adopt frequency control.
